1. Overview
The ABB 3ASC25H705/7 is a high-performance control module designed by ABB for industrial automation systems. It is primarily used for precise control and monitoring of motors, sensors, actuators, and other equipment, making it suitable for various industrial applications such as production line automation, robotic control, and power transmission systems. With advantages like high precision, stability, and a modular design, this module meets the demanding control requirements of complex industrial environments.
